You can get the bathing suits for about $6-$8 which is a profit of $5-$7 per piece. The method behind Free plus ship is to build a list of buyers that you can market too again and again to get sales. We all know it is easier to make a sale from a happy customer than it is to acquire a new one. Most likely they use shopify to sell their products which means they are getting paid before ever buying the product. So, No money is coming out of their pocket it is coming from the customers. That is the whole reason you do dropshipping so you don’t have to hold inventory and you pay for the product once it is purchased.
